I have iScore on my iPhone. I'm trying to change a league from "active off" to "active on". When I touch the league name the keyboard pops up and covers the league name. Only the top 5 leagues can be seen above the keyboard. I can't even see to change the league name if I wanted to for any league below the 5th one.
Does the league "active off" and "active on" really do anything. Is so, what?

Tap in the far right column to turn the league on/off (the check will appear/disappear). Yes, leagues filter the data you see on your device. here is a link describing leagues in more detail:
